Color: #E2F59C
#E2F59C Color Information
#E2F59C is a light color. The closest websafe version is #E2F59C. A complement of this color would be #B19EF5, perceived brightness is 0.90, and the grayscale version is #C9C9C9.
In the HSL color space, this color has a hue angle of 73°,a saturation of 82%, and a lightness of 79%.The HSV representation shows a hue of 73°, a saturation of 36%, and a value of 96%.
In a RGB color space, #E2F59C is composed of 89% red, 96% green and 61%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8% cyan, 0% magenta, 36% yellow and 4% black.
In the Yxy color space, this color is represented as Y: 84.40, x: 0.3823, and y: 0.4415.
